         <description><![CDATA[<div>A <strong>caldera</strong> is a large cauldron-like <strong>volcanic </strong>depression, a type of <strong>volcanic</strong> crater (from one to dozens of kilometers in diameter), formed by the collapse of an emptied magma chamber. The depression often originates in very big explosive eruptions.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Last recorded eruption was on September 14, 2015. There are no records of injuries or deaths, but the eruption sent a lot of smoke and ash 2,000 meters (6,560 feet) into the sky.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Mount Aso is located in a region called the "Ring of Fire," which consists&nbsp; horseshoe-shaped band of fault lines and volcanoes running around the edges of the Pacific Ocean.&nbsp;</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Mount Aso is on top of ocean-continent convergent plate boundary subduction. That means the more dense ocean plate sub-ducts under the continental plate.</div>]]></description>
